Delphine Bridoux is a scholar working on Molecular Biology, Clinical Biochemistry and Infectious Diseases. According to data from OpenAlex, Delphine Bridoux has authored 4 papers receiving a total of 93 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Molecular Biology, 2 papers in Clinical Biochemistry and 1 paper in Infectious Diseases. Recurrent topics in Delphine Bridoux's work include Mitochondrial Function and Pathology (2 papers), Metabolism and Genetic Disorders (2 papers) and COVID-19 Clinical Research Studies (1 paper). Delphine Bridoux is often cited by papers focused on Mitochondrial Function and Pathology (2 papers), Metabolism and Genetic Disorders (2 papers) and COVID-19 Clinical Research Studies (1 paper). Delphine Bridoux collaborates with scholars based in France, United States and Germany. Delphine Bridoux's co-authors include Abdelhamid Slama, Arnold Münnich, Agnès Rötig, Alain Legrand, Amal Zerrad-Saadi, Sophie Lebon, Diana Rodriguez, Irina Giurgea, Patrick Lévy and Dominique Chrétien and has published in prestigious journals such as Intensive Care Medicine, British Journal of Haematology and Molecular Genetics and Metabolism.
